Lajoosh Wrote:need info and axperience on this.
i have been planning to build coilovers all around for an 86 with adjustable konis, ae92 insert on the front, ae86 oem stroke on the rear. but i dont like tha fact that i have to push and turn the rear shock to adjust damping, as i would have to disassemble the coilover every time i need to make an adjustment. so im questioning, what if i would use ae92 front inserts for the rear too? lenght is good, mounting eye not a problem.
whats your opinion guys?

My opionion, fronts whould work alright even tho I personally I dont like konis at all, cause of the stupid internal adjustment.

Using them at the rear? Bollocks.
You need serious short stroke shocks for the rear to get the most out of your coilovers, I´ve just gone rear coilovers and the cost about 320GBP build my specs with a sperical bearing and shorter than TRD blue shocks
